Pumpkin

Pumpkin

(n)
UK
ˈpʌmpkɪn
US
ˈpʌmpkɪn
Definition: A large rounded orange-yellow fruit with a thick rind, the flesh of which can be used in sweet or savoury dishes.
Meaning: Quả bí ngô
